Antalya is the largest city along Turkey's Mediterranean coast and the eighth largest city in the country with over one million people in the metropolitan area. The city dates back to about 200 BC when it was settled by the Attalid Dynasty of Pergamon and soon conquered by the Romans. The city was ruled by several different groups and most recently was transferred to Italian suzerainty following World War I. It became part of Turkey following the War of Independence. The city has seen an influx of development in recent years and it has grown into a tourism mecca with more than 12 million visitors in 2014.
Asuncion is a vastly underrated city. It is the capital but also the administrative economic and cultural center of Paraguay. It is located in the south central part of the country, near the border with Argentina and it is one of the oldest cities in South America, with people living here since almost 500 years. The city has a beautiful and simple center, with a few unique colonial and beaux arts buildings, international cuisine, shady plazas and friendly people. Its handful of historic buildings around the Plaza de los Heroes, Plaza Uruguaya and Manzana de la Ribera, two or three small museums, old bars and cafes, but also smart suburbs, ritzy shopping malls and fashionable nightclubs will keep you entertained for a day or two. It is a very charming city for travellers and apart from the sights, the city boasts a good tourist infrastructure with hotels and restaurants.

These are the overall average travel costs for the two destinations. These travel costs come from the actual spending of real travelers.
The average daily cost (per person) in Antalya is $141, while the average daily cost in Asuncion is $74.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. Antalya | Asuncion | |||
---|---|---|---|---|
Temp (°C) | Rain (mm) | Temp (°C) | Rain (mm) | |
Jan | 11°C (51°F) | 239 mm (9.4 in) | 29°C (84°F) | 150 mm (5.9 in) |
Feb | 11°C (52°F) | 196 mm (7.7 in) | 27°C (81°F) | 140 mm (5.5 in) |
Mar | 13°C (56°F) | 103 mm (4.1 in) | 26°C (79°F) | 140 mm (5.5 in) |
Apr | 16°C (62°F) | 46 mm (1.8 in) | 24°C (75°F) | 150 mm (5.9 in) |
May | 20°C (69°F) | 28 mm (1.1 in) | 21°C (70°F) | 110 mm (4.3 in) |
Jun | 25°C (77°F) | 8 mm (0.3 in) | 19°C (66°F) | 50 mm (2 in) |
Jul | 28°C (83°F) | 3 mm (0.1 in) | 19°C (66°F) | 30 mm (1.2 in) |
Aug | 28°C (83°F) | 1 mm (0 in) | 21°C (70°F) | 50 mm (2 in) |
Sep | 25°C (77°F) | 11 mm (0.4 in) | 22°C (72°F) | 70 mm (2.8 in) |
Oct | 21°C (69°F) | 70 mm (2.8 in) | 25°C (77°F) | 130 mm (5.1 in) |
Nov | 16°C (61°F) | 134 mm (5.3 in) | 26°C (79°F) | 150 mm (5.9 in) |
Dec | 12°C (54°F) | 227 mm (8.9 in) | 28°C (82°F) | 150 mm (5.9 in) |
